摘要
In this paper the ultra-wideband (UWB) radar system are applied for detection and monitoring those originating data from respiratory and cardiac signals inside the human body to provide complementary information, especially for improved cardiac magnetic resonance imaging (MRI). We have applied a blind source separation (BSS) and Independent Component Analysis (ICA) as well as a number of artificial signal channels to decompose the multitude of physiological signatures. Based on the UWB radar system, this ill-conditioned problem is conveniently solved. Especially, we achieved a further improvement in the decomposition of respiratory and cardiac activity. The potential of the decomposed cardiac component from the UWB signal is analyzed by a time-domain comparison with the simultaneously acquired electrocardiogram (ECG). The analysis of cardiac signal based on the UWB radar system combined with the electrical activity from the ECG carries important diagnostic information.
